BAM UK & Ireland is seeking a Managing Quantity Surveyor for a full-time role based in Glasgow, Lanarkshire, Scotland. You will join the ASTI onshore team, contributing significantly to large civil engineering projects aimed at enhancing Scotland's future renewable infrastructure.
The successful candidate will work primarily from the Kilsyth office, taking on challenging tasks that influence the execution of critical projects.
